    Seasonal business July 1 to December 23! Homemade Fudge, Live Christmas Trees! Dept 56 Villages, Christopher Radko, Old World Christmas, Jim Shore, Snowbabies, Halloween! Thanksgiving! Christmas! Visits with Santa! Wide Variety of ornaments & Decor! Unique setting in middle of a tree farm.

      I don't have anything else to compare Sleighbells to. I have been to this place in Sherwood many times over the years. While there are some items decently priced, most items are simply overpriced.

      Santa and the Santa setup is nothing amazing and so a $5 price tag to take your own photos is on the steep side if you ask me. If you don't care about the photos, then it's free for the kids to talk to Santa.

      While some complain about the hot chocolate being cold or cool. I would agree with other reviewers that it's plenty hot to drink and not hot enough to worry about kids being burned. So I am fine with that. First cup is free and $1 per cup after that.

      The inside temperature is a little cold for my taste. But some people may like that as they may feel they don't need to shed any layers upon entering.

      Today (Saturday) was extremely busy. I didn't get a tree, but many people were at the shop and getting trees.

      Overall, if you are near Sherwood and want a large selection of decorations to look at, it's worth checking out. I would not travel great distances for this experience though. But again, remember my review is based on not having another similar experience to compare it to. This is the only Christmas shop in the middle of a tree farm, that I have been to.

      So far, I prefer a more convenient setting with paved parking lots and lower prices with bigger indoor spaces.

      While I am no expert in everything that Sleighbells has to offer, I didn't see anything that stood out as hand made or unique. Everything appeared to be items mass produced that you could get elsewhere for cheaper. Which is unfortunate as I think this type of business would be more satisfying if it had a lot of handmade/unique items instead of the usual catalog and store items.
